20 #include <common.h>
21
22 #if defined(CFG_ENV_IS_IN_DATAFLASH) /* Environment is in DataFlash */
23
24 #include <command.h>
25 #include <environment.h>
26 #include <linux/stddef.h>
27 #include <dataflash.h>
28
29 env_t *env_ptr = NULL;
30
31 char * env_name_spec = "dataflash";
32
33 extern int read_dataflash (unsigned long addr, unsigned long size, char
34 *result);
35 extern int write_dataflash (unsigned long addr_dest, unsigned long addr_src,
36 unsigned long size);
37 extern int AT91F_DataflashInit (void);
38 extern uchar default_environment[];
39 /* extern int default_environment_size; */
40
41
42 uchar env_get_char_spec (int index)
43 {
44 uchar c;
45 read_dataflash (CFG_ENV_ADDR+index+offsetof(env_t,data),1,&c);
46 return (c);
47 }
48
49 void env_relocate_spec (void)
50 {
51 read_dataflash (CFG_ENV_ADDR,CFG_ENV_SIZE,(uchar *)env_ptr);
52 }
53
54 int saveenv(void)
55 {
56 /* env must be copied to do not alter env structure in memory*/
57 unsigned char temp[CFG_ENV_SIZE];
58 int i;
59 memcpy(temp, env_ptr, CFG_ENV_SIZE);
60 return write_dataflash (CFG_ENV_ADDR, (unsigned long)temp, CFG_ENV_SIZE);
61 }
62
63 /************************************************************************
64 * Initialize Environment use
65 *
66 * We are still running from ROM, so data use is limited
67 * Use a (moderately small) buffer on the stack
68 */
69 int env_init(void)
70 {
71 DECLARE_GLOBAL_DATA_PTR;
72
73 ulong crc, len, new;
74 unsigned off;
75 uchar buf[64];
76 if (gd->env_valid == 0){
77 AT91F_DataflashInit(); /* prepare for DATAFLASH read/write */
78
79 /* read old CRC */
80 read_dataflash (CFG_ENV_ADDR+offsetof(env_t,crc),sizeof(ulong),&crc);
81 new = 0;
82 len = ENV_SIZE;
83 off = offsetof(env_t,data);
84 while (len > 0) {
85 int n = (len > sizeof(buf)) ? sizeof(buf) : len;
86 read_dataflash (CFG_ENV_ADDR+off,n , buf);
87 new = crc32 (new, buf, n);
88 len -= n;
89 off += n;
90 }
91 if (crc == new) {
92 gd->env_addr = offsetof(env_t,data);
93 gd->env_valid = 1;
94 } else {
95 gd->env_addr = (ulong)&default_environment[0];
96 gd->env_valid = 0;
97 }
98 }
99
100 return (0);
101 }
102
103 #endif /* CFG_ENV_IS_IN_DATAFLASH */
